Output 136db924ac628d88b48eafdb25317b56f4fa9676ecbd5cb80fd7f60f5993a8be:5

value
310613
script pubkey
OP_0 OP_PUSHBYTES_20 63b8783057401931e68b556e768dffcac504a4ec
address
bc1qvwu8svzhgqvnre5t24h8dr0letzsff8vvdkq2n
transaction
136db924ac628d88b48eafdb25317b56f4fa9676ecbd5cb80fd7f60f5993a8be
confirmations
242889
spent
true